Lines Matching refs:ch_num
107 static int powr1220_read_adc(struct device *dev, int ch_num) in powr1220_read_adc() argument
116 if (time_after(jiffies, data->adc_last_updated[ch_num] + HZ) || in powr1220_read_adc()
117 !data->adc_valid[ch_num]) { in powr1220_read_adc()
124 if (data->adc_maxes[ch_num] > ADC_MAX_LOW_MEASUREMENT_MV || in powr1220_read_adc()
125 data->adc_maxes[ch_num] == 0) in powr1220_read_adc()
130 adc_range | ch_num); in powr1220_read_adc()
156 data->adc_values[ch_num] = reading; in powr1220_read_adc()
157 data->adc_valid[ch_num] = true; in powr1220_read_adc()
158 data->adc_last_updated[ch_num] = jiffies; in powr1220_read_adc()
161 if (reading > data->adc_maxes[ch_num]) in powr1220_read_adc()
162 data->adc_maxes[ch_num] = reading; in powr1220_read_adc()
164 result = data->adc_values[ch_num]; in powr1220_read_adc()